石林诺亚房产网房源中心功能优化与技术实现
在石林房产市场,用户找房效率往往取决于平台的技术底层。作为石林诺亚房产网的技术编辑,我深度参与了「房源中心」栏目的重构。这次优化并非简单的界面美化,而是针对石林二手房、石林房屋出售出租信息、石林卖房等核心业务场景,从数据库查询到前端渲染的一次系统性升级。目标很明确:让每一套石林房产房源在用户搜索时,响应速度提升到秒级以内。
核心原理:从“全表扫描”到“智能索引”
过去,当用户搜索石林房屋出售出租信息时,后台数据库需要遍历数万条记录。我们重新设计了索引策略:针对石林房产特有的“片区+户型+价格”复合查询场景,引入了倒排索引与空间索引的混合结构。例如,搜索“石林二手房 三居室 50万以内”,系统不再逐行匹配,而是通过预计算的词频权重和GeoHash地理编码,将范围锁定在目标街区。实测数据显示,复杂查询的响应时间从2.3秒压缩到0.4秒,吞吐量提升了5.7倍。
实操方法:前后端协同的“秒级响应”方案
在技术实现上,我们做了两件事:第一,在服务端引入Redis缓存层,将石林卖房的热门房源数据(如带看量前100套)预加载至内存;第二,前端采用虚拟滚动列表技术,仅渲染可视区域内的30条记录。具体操作如下:
- 数据分层:将石林房产房源分为“精品推荐”、“最新上架”、“降价急售”三类,每类独立维护缓存更新策略。
- 搜索降级:当并发量超过阈值时,自动切换至简化的关键词模糊匹配,保证石林二手房搜索结果不超时。
- CDN加速:针对石林房屋出售出租信息的图片资源,采用WebP格式并部署至全国节点,加载速度提升40%。
这套方案上线后,用户平均浏览房源数从12套增长到27套,跳出率下降22%。技术细节上,我们甚至优化了TCP连接复用参数,让每次请求的握手时间节省了80ms——听起来微小,但累积到日均万次搜索时,效果显著。
数据对比:优化前后的真实差距
以2024年10月与11月的运行数据为例:在石林房产信息量增长15%的情况下,石林诺亚房产网“房源中心”的服务器响应时间中位数从1.1秒降至0.3秒;用户重复访问率从34%提升至52%。更关键的是,石林卖房房源的电话咨询转化率提高了18%,因为用户能更快看到最新发布的石林二手房照片和价格波动。这些数字背后,是索引命中率从68%提升到94%的工程成果。
作为技术编辑,我常对团队说:好的平台不是堆砌功能,而是让石林房屋出售出租信息的流动像呼吸一样自然。这次优化只是起点,下一步我们将探索基于用户行为预测的“智能推荐”,让石林房产的搜索真正懂你。如果你在石林卖房或找房,不妨试试新版“房源中心”——每一次点击背后,都有代码在为你跑出最短路径。